Four TCC Campuses Earn Tree Campus USA Designation
All four Tulsa Community College campuses have earned the 2016 Tree Campus USA® designation by the Arbor Day Foundation. This is the first year for the Metro, Southeast and West campuses to receive the recognition and the fifth year for the Northeast Campus to receive the recognition.

TCC Student Named 2017 Newman Civic Fellow
TCC student Rebecka Snyder is a 2017 Newman Civic Fellow. She is one of 273 community-committed college students selected across the country by Campus Compact, a Boston-based non-profit organization working to advance the public purposes of higher education.

Tulsa Community College Names T.W. Shannon as 2017 Commencement Speaker
Former Speaker of the Oklahoma House of Representatives T.W. Shannon will deliver the keynote address at the 47th annual Tulsa Community College Commencement Ceremony. Shannon was the first Chickasaw and first African-American to become Speaker of the Oklahoma House of Representatives in 2013 and the youngest at the age of 34.

Using Art to Provide Better Patient Care
A new approach at Tulsa Community College blends art into academic learning with students in 14 Health Sciences programs such as Nursing, Respiratory Care, and Occupational Therapy. The program, being developed for TCC called Visual Thinking Strategies, will be used by TCC Health Sciences faculty and incorporated into the teaching curriculum in TCC Health Sciences courses.
